Tommy Schleh
Tommy Schleh, born on December 10, 1964, in Neckarbischofsheim, Baden-Württemberg, Germany, is a prominent Eurodance DJ and producer known by his stage name DJ Klubbingman. He is a member of the Eurodance group Masterboy, which he co-founded with Enrico Zabler in 1989. Masterboy gained significant popularity in the 1990s with their dance music sounds.
In addition to his work with Masterboy, Schleh has had a successful solo career. His solo singles, including "Welcome to the Club" and "Living on a Better World," achieved success in 1999. Schleh has been active as a DJ since the age of 17 and owns the Kinki Palace dance club in Sinsheim, Germany, where he occasionally produces techno music. His productions have been broadcast weekly on the radio station Sunshine Live since 2009.
